Output 8dd25e1d658c0a2a56005a4fc7bf078a2cb1570d8cbd330028eaad50f69b0ee0:0

value
4330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e12318b7c490a59dbc0b8cb85e531a569f02d86 OP_EQUAL
address
35tcoUcYfhG3DoKYKp1iPbSuHPDugAxLZg
transaction
8dd25e1d658c0a2a56005a4fc7bf078a2cb1570d8cbd330028eaad50f69b0ee0
confirmations
268285
spent
true